It's a bit sad to me that this terrific thread hasn't received much love lately. I'm happy to say that I just bought another 996TT earlier this year and so I'm back in the game and always looking at weight reduction.

From my research the switch to a factory 'GT2' style roof saves 27 pounds on a 996TT equipped with sunroof. I have the new roof and will eventually quantify this when I have my currently sunroof equipped car converted to solid roof. Not a huge amount of weight obviously, but definitely in the right place to make a good and noticeable difference. I'm also in touch with a local carbon fiber manufacturer and am going to see if they could scan and build the rear bumper beam and supports out of carbon as a special project. There should be significant weight reduction potential there, but likely at high cost as a one-off.

Verified scale weights (my digital scale is only good to .5 pound increments):

Rear seats and all hardware (does not include actual seat belts, but does include seat belt receptacles): 22 pounds
Spare tire/tools: 34 pounds
OEM CD changer: 4 pounds
Spare tire inflator: 3 pounds

Got a chance to get some weights of the rear bumpers.

Stock 11.4lbs
Carbon 5.0lbs
